“…Vacuoles play important roles in plant immunity (for review, see Iglesias and Meins, 2000;Hatsugai and Hara-Nishimura, 2010). The vacuole, which typically occupies most of the plant cell volume, contains immune-related proteins that are used against invading pathogens, as well as hydrolases and lipases that degrade cellular materials that are no longer required.…”
